Continuous assessment (CA)
Apparently, this is used for sport and the Apte means fit (for sport).
However, I'm not convinced we would put this in English and I think we're more likely to simply keep the continuous assessment and then you have the mark next to it.

sorry ... CCF = contrôle en cours de formation or contrôle continu
